60 points in his last 45 games.

173 points in 173 games when you exclude his rookie year. Only Kane and Kucherov have a higher PPG among wingers since Gaudreau's sophomore year, and he's done it with way less support than others.

I'd say there's a good argument for him to be #1. Though I've been arguing that for years.
